The impact of market supply and demand relationship
Market supply and demand are the fundamental factors affecting the XRP USD price. When the demand for XRP in the market increases while the supply remains relatively stable or decreases, prices often rise. For example, some financial institutions have started using XRP for cross-border payments, which has increased the demand for XRP. On the contrary, if a large number of XRP holders sell, resulting in a significant increase in supply in the market without a corresponding increase in demand, the price will fall. In addition, the total issuance and circulation of XRP will also have an impact on the supply and demand relationship. Its fixed total issuance gives the market a certain expectation of its scarcity, but changes in actual circulation will fluctuate according to market conditions.
The role of macroeconomic environment
The macroeconomic environment has a significant impact on the price trend of XRP. In times of global economic instability, investors often seek safe haven assets, and cryptocurrencies may become one of them. If the economic situation improves, investors may be more inclined towards higher risk and potentially higher return investments, which may affect their enthusiasm for investing in XRP. In addition, the monetary policies of various countries will also affect the price of XRP. For example, some countries adopting loose monetary policies may lead to currency depreciation, and investors may shift their funds to the cryptocurrency market, thereby driving up XRP prices.
Constraints of regulatory policies
Regulatory policies are an important factor in the fluctuation of XRP prices. Different countries and regions have different regulatory attitudes towards cryptocurrencies, which can affect the market circulation of XRP and investor confidence. If a country implements strict regulatory policies that restrict or prohibit the trading of XRP, the market demand in that region will significantly decrease, thereby affecting global XRP prices. On the contrary, some countries have an open and supportive attitude towards cryptocurrencies, which may attract more investors to enter the market and drive up prices. In addition, the uncertainty of regulatory policies can also lead to market panic and trigger drastic price fluctuations.
Technological development and competitive situation
The technological development and market competition of XRP will also affect its price. The technological updates and improvements of XRP can enhance its performance and competitiveness, attracting more users and investors. For example, technological advancements in improving transaction speed and reducing transaction costs will increase the attractiveness of XRP. However, the cryptocurrency market is fiercely competitive, with new competitors constantly emerging. If there are other cryptocurrencies with technological or application advantages, it may divert XRP’s market share and affect its price.
